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0454308075 5800 89538
7937 88309 690214
7937 88309 690214
85012057 201874529 0336 4364 537
All about undefined
Interested in learning more?
7937 88309 690214
85012057 201874529 0336 4364 537
See more
3543 5604944 05774212
0728 01088 8591
See more
44561480 553341187
514252544 50335689 37649434 3773083
See more